Hauber Elektronik HE100 – Vibration Sensor

Description

Overview:

Industrial Vibration Detection & Monitoring

The Hauber Elektronik HE100 Vibration Sensor is engineered for precise measurement of vibration levels in industrial machinery and equipment, helping to detect imbalance, misalignment, bearing wear, and other mechanical faults before they lead to failure. This sensor is part of Hauber’s well-established vibration-monitoring family, delivering dependable performance across demanding operating environments. 

With a measurement range of 0 to 32 mm/s (v-rms) and a wide frequency response from 1 Hz to 1000 Hz, the HE100 translates mechanical vibrations into proportional electrical signals that can be monitored by PLCs, DCS, or vibration control systems. 

Key Features & Performance

Precision Vibration Measurement

  • Measuring Range: 0–32 mm/s (v-rms), ideal for machine vibration monitoring. 

  • Frequency Range: 1 Hz to 1000 Hz for broad spectral coverage. 

  • Output: 4–20 mA analog current proportional to vibration level, suitable for industrial control systems and real-time monitoring.

What does the HE100 vibration sensor measure?

It measures vibration velocity in mm/s (v-rms) within a defined frequency range, commonly used to assess mechanical condition in industrial equipment. 

What type of output signal does it provide?

The HE100 outputs a 4–20 mA analog signal proportional to the measured vibration level, allowing easy integration with control systems or data loggers. 

Is the sensor suitable for harsh environments?

Yes—rated for industrial temperature ranges and with robust construction, it’s suitable for environments where dust, moisture, and vibration are present. 

How does vibration monitoring help machine maintenance?

Continuous vibration monitoring identifies early signs of mechanical faults like imbalance, misalignment, and bearing deterioration, helping prevent downtime and costly failures.

About brand

Hauber Elektronik is a German manufacturer specializing in industrial vibration measurement and condition monitoring technology. The company develops high-quality vibration sensors, evaluation electronics and accessories engineered for precise vibration speed, acceleration and machine condition analysis in rotating equipment. Hauber Elektronik solutions are used across power plants, rail technology, automotive production lines, OEM industrial machinery and pharmaceutical facilities to detect early signs of imbalance, misalignment or wear, helping prevent unplanned downtime and optimize maintenance.
